When attempting to the exit the game by clicking on 'Quit', the game locks up.
The X server and Linux are not effected.
To replicate this issue:
1. Run 'pkill pulseaudio' if you are using Pulseaudio.
2. Launch Multiwinia using the Application menu short cut.
3. Wait the the game has loaded.
4. Click on quit.
5. The game locks up.

When installing the Oracle DB Client Wine removes the permissions on the
destination folder so it can not be read or written to.
I have been trying to see if I can get the installer for the Oracle 10gR2 (
Client to install under Wine on Ubuntu 8.04. (Available from here:
http://www.oracle.com/technology/software/products/database/oracle10g/htdoc…
) The version 11 client also does the same thing.
I can get past the DirectDraw issue in bug#11877 and bug#17371 by running the
setup program with the command line "setup -J-Dsun.java2d.noddraw=true"
But then when it starts the actual installation process of creating folders and
copying files, it modifies the file permissions - in such a way that it can no
longer write to the folder, and the installer logs the error and immediately
exits. It should not set the permissions like that.
Under Windows the installer does change around the permissions on the folder, I
think to ensure SYSTEM has full access.
Off hand, I have not found a work around because even when I use a mounted FAT
partition the installer under Wine thinks it can still set the permissions.
(The client can be installed on a FAT/FAT32 partition just fine under Windows)
